Literary prophets

By extension, the term is also sometimes used to refer to their writings, which mostly appear in the form of biblical poetry.

In Judaism, the equivalent term Latter Prophets (Nevi'im Aharonim – נביאים אחרונים in Hebrew) is often used.

Textual scholars believe that these books were not written by their named authors.

In particular, scholars believe that at least three authors wrote the Book of Isaiah, Deutero-Isaiah being one of the other contributors.
